Commit Graph

  • 7dc6db8b3f Some build fixes main octospacc 2025-02-15 15:47:39 +01:00
  • 80f9b7e76a WIP Browser example; WIP init API; Partial update keys API OctoSpacc 2023-11-26 01:06:18 +01:00
  • 27a0d9dba1 Add metatileset function, static screen size macros when possible OctoSpacc 2023-11-22 00:19:32 +01:00
  • 399e7426b5 Add NES sprite flags, handle SDL non-held inputs OctoSpacc 2023-11-19 01:34:57 +01:00
  • 3ba1e58b75 Update build system, small code updates/tests OctoSpacc 2023-11-17 13:53:12 +01:00
  • 2329a59f8f CI script fix OctoSpacc 2023-11-16 09:05:21 +01:00
  • 5d62508f2d Cleaner Makefile, add Switch build and initial support OctoSpacc 2023-11-16 00:52:20 +01:00
  • dcb6aebc27 Update Pong example with border tiles drawing and AI OctoSpacc 2023-11-14 18:51:12 +01:00
  • 33ebd6ca69 Progress on update and wait functions, Pong update OctoSpacc 2023-11-14 00:29:48 +01:00
  • 3917df3b67 separate main loop in FixedUpdate and RealUpdate for framerate independency OctoSpacc 2023-11-11 12:30:35 +01:00
  • 27c3bc089f Update pong, add metasprite function, various tests OctoSpacc 2023-11-09 19:26:53 +01:00
  • 92e6e2cdb9 new WIP Pong example, change window setup API names, multi-layer in SDL OctoSpacc 2023-11-08 23:46:18 +01:00
  • 014f3eabab Upd. Makefile and CI, add keypad reading to example, improve lib internals OctoSpacc 2023-11-06 23:23:22 +01:00
  • 2026d954ee Add web build, unify screen update and frame wait function, update CI OctoSpacc 2023-11-04 16:49:35 +01:00
  • ee19b03b1b Add and test Windows9x build; Add CI for build tests OctoSpacc 2023-11-03 15:57:40 +01:00
  • fa7bc447fc Update scripts and NES compatibility, add PNG to NES CHR convert OctoSpacc 2023-11-01 23:22:11 +01:00
  • 9be90d7629 Add NES building and adapt example functions OctoSpacc 2023-11-01 13:58:22 +01:00
  • 5c404b5faf Move fuctions in topic-files, less monolithic ifdefs, update Makefile, README OctoSpacc 2023-10-31 18:06:39 +01:00
  • 12c2dfee6d Restructure code in preparation for function-based hierarchy OctoSpacc 2023-10-30 12:27:41 +01:00
  • 8f73970599 Fix SDL and NDS printing compatibility; Update README OctoSpacc 2023-10-10 18:11:20 +02:00
  • 0364ead98b [NDS] Fix console print (but temporarily break SDL), more secure Makefile OctoSpacc 2023-10-10 16:02:15 +02:00
  • fcdd9fe1ba Crappy method for NDS building (should fix if the option exists) OctoSpacc 2023-10-08 02:09:09 +02:00
  • 046f05aef4 Windows build support (MSYS2); Initial NDS support OctoSpacc 2023-10-07 16:51:29 +02:00
  • 1c660aa6ec Upload stale local changes (MultiSpacc_PrintString) octospacc 2023-10-07 01:55:59 +02:00
  • 3480071958 Delete exe, update gitignore octospacc 2023-07-20 01:05:37 +02:00
  • 280db9a8d5 New features; First Hello World example with Makefile octospacc 2023-07-20 00:51:16 +02:00
  • 293bf55b7d Sync some stuff octospacc 2022-09-27 23:22:18 +02:00
  • 3d7e9c1744 New function, cleaner code octospacc 2022-08-07 00:38:18 +02:00
  • 270ae8baa0 Edit README, some work on SDL 2.0 octospacc 2022-08-06 20:34:46 +02:00
  • 113c2ea17d Add README, some work on SDL 1.2 octospacc 2022-08-06 13:57:49 +02:00
  • 8bb663a7be First commit octospacc 2022-08-06 01:07:35 +02:00